This stunning handcoloured copperplate engraving by George Cooke captures the intricate beauty of Ferraria variabilis (Ferraria atrata) in exquisite detail. The delicate petals and unique markings of this South African iris are brought to life through the skilled artistry of Cooke, who expertly conveys the botanical intricacies of this rare flower.
Originally featured in Conrad Loddiges' Botanical Cabinet in 1828, this print is a testament to the rich history of botanical illustration and natural history exploration. The meticulous attention to detail and vibrant colors make it a true work of art that showcases the wonders of nature.
